Affirm, a prominent player in the buy now, pay later (BNPL) sector, is receiving a positive reassessment from analysts as it navigates the challenges posed by tightening consumer credit conditions. The company's strategic focus on risk management and high-quality merchant partnerships is being highlighted as a key factor in its resilience, and the material points to an encouraging trend: this approach is likely to bolster its market position moving forward.

Affirm's Selective Underwriting Approach

Despite the pressures on the BNPL model, Affirm has demonstrated a more selective approach in its underwriting processes compared to its competitors. This disciplined strategy is proving effective in containing credit losses, even as transaction volumes begin to recover. Analysts believe that this careful management positions Affirm favorably in the evolving financial landscape.

Integration with E-commerce Platforms

Moreover, Affirm's integration with major e-commerce platforms is enhancing its competitive advantage. This collaboration not only broadens its market reach but also redefines the company's identity from a speculative consumer credit provider to a fintech entity with a clearer trajectory towards normalized earnings. As the market stabilizes, Affirm's strategic decisions are likely to pay off, reinforcing its position in the fintech industry.
